Sit ups

I have a friend who skips the sit up portion of a class we're in together because she's concerned about doing them since she's pregnant.  I just found out I'm pregnant too and wondering if there's any real risk to the baby if I do situps.  Are sit ups a no-no if you're pregnant?

Re: Sit ups

  • You're fine to keep doing them, it's actually good for you. Just be sure to prop yourself up on an incline once you are in your second tri and beyond.

  • At 16 weeks I was told not to do them laying down on my back anymore. At about 26 weeks I couldn't do them at all. Now I do planks, roman chair, and leg lifts instead.
  • You can do them until you become uncomfortable. That happened way too early for me. Only 13 wks and every time I do one I get this horrible pulling sensation in my obliques and across my upper abd.  Planks are a good alternative.
